Ryzen 7 5825U vs Core i5-12500T comparison

In our benchmarks, the Core i5-12500T beats the Ryzen 7 5825U in overall performance. Furthermore, our gaming benchmark shows that it also outperforms the Ryzen 7 5825U in all gaming tests too.

In terms of the number of cores of each of these CPUs, the Ryzen 7 5825U has slightly more cores than the Core i5-12500T. Indeed, the Ryzen 7 5825U has 8 cores compared to 6 cores found in the Core i5-12500T. It also has more threads than the Core i5-12500T. According to our data, the Ryzen 7 5825U and Core i5-12500T have the same clock speed. Despite this, the Ryzen 7 5825U has a slightly higher turbo speed. A Ryzen 7 5825U CPU outputs less heat than a Core i5-12500T CPU because of its significantly lower TDP. This measures the amount of heat they output and can be used to estimate power consumption. The cache sizes of these CPUs are different. Indeed, the Core i5-12500T has significantly more L2 cache than the Ryzen 7 5825U. The Core i5-12500T also has slightly more L3 cache.

Modern CPUs generally have more logical cores than physical cores, this means that each core is split into multiple virtual cores, improving efficiency for parallel workloads. Indeed, the Ryzen 7 5825U has more threads than cores. Each physical core is split into multiple threads.
